Transportation model for acute aortic dissection: implications for reduced treatment centres

Consolidating treatment for acute type A aortic dissection into fewer centres reduces mortality. This strategy, focusing on higher annual volume per centre, outweighs increased patient transportation times.

Background:
- Acute type A aortic dissection requires timely surgical intervention.
- Centralizing care in high-volume centers can improve outcomes.
- The impact of reduced treatment centers on access and outcomes in Germany is not fully understood.
Purpose of the Study:
- To model the effects of fewer treatment centers for acute type A aortic dissection on preclinical transportation.
- To assess the implementability of centralized treatment in Germany regarding treatment time.
- To evaluate the relationship between center volume and in-hospital mortality.
Main Methods:
- Utilized data from German cardiac surgery centers (n=76) and national statistics (2005-2015).
- Modeled transportation distances and times using Google Maps for patient transfers.
- Analyzed in-hospital mortality rates in relation to mean annual center volume for acute type A aortic dissection (n=14,102).
Main Results:
- A median transportation distance of 27.13 km and time of 35.78 min was observed with 76 centers.
- Reducing centers to 12 could be feasible with a doubled transportation time (70 min).
- Higher annual volumes (>25-30) were significantly associated with lower in-hospital mortality (P < 0.001).
Conclusions:
- Centralizing acute type A aortic dissection care in fewer, high-volume centers improves survival rates.
- The benefits of reduced mortality outweigh the extended transportation times.
- Implementing a volume-outcome relationship is crucial for optimizing care delivery.
